## Onboarding: The Murkwell Docs Linter

Every merge to our documentation repo passes through Murkwell, our in-house linter. It enforces heading depth, checks for broken cross-references, and flags terminology that drifts from the approved glossary. Please run it locally before pushing; CI failures on lint are the most common cause of delayed doc releases. Rules live in a versioned config that only maintainers may edit. If you ever need to unlock the config admin account, the recovery tool will prompt for the passphrase shown below.

recovery phrase for fajeg-kawep: druix-gorius-briax-ulaeth-fraox-lammir-pelox-jormir-pelwyn-julir

Welcome, plugin folks! Snapgrove (our UI snapshot-testing service) runs in three environments: sandbox, staging, and prod. Sandbox is where your plugin should live until it stops mangling baselines — it resets nightly, so don't store anything precious there. Staging mirrors prod's renderer versions but with looser rate limits, which makes it great for diff-heavy test suites. Prod is invite-only for plugins; ping the platform crew when you're ready. Each environment reads its own config bundle, and sandbox currently ships with these values:

config for yadup-yahop:
OLIAX_LOG_LEVEL=error
OLIAX_METRICS_HOST=metrics.oliax.qirvanlabs.internal
OLIAX_POOL_SIZE=32

Heads up for the security review: the Ledgerfin spreadsheet export job keeps blowing past 4GB on CI because we buffer every row before streaming. Not a vulnerability per se, but the OOM kills mask audit-log flushes, so some export events never get recorded. Fix is chunked writes, landing next sprint. The affected build is identified by the token below.

build token for tajeg-bajep: htk14_409ba9df6b8acb